About the Workshop
Players on the backline are every bit as responsible for the success of a scene as the players in the scene. In this workshop, we'll explore the breadth of backline moves with the philosophy "Is there anything I can do to help this scene?".
This session will focus on making supportive, theatrical, moves that support game and/or immerse us into the world of the scene. We'll do scenework as well as sets.
Prerequisite: students should have basic improv training.
